如何通过Spring MVC使用Spring Ldap认证来认证用户

问题描述 投票:0回答:1

我正在将Spring mvc 5和Spring Ldap与xml基本配置一起使用。我已经阅读了很多教程,并且所有教程都在嵌入式服务器上使用Spring Boot,但是我需要使用Spring Security在Spring MVC 5中使用实际的ldap服务器对用户进行身份验证。

spring-mvc spring-security ldap
1个回答
0
投票

您可以使用LDAP ContextSource执行此操作,该URL指向您的LDAP服务器。对于example

<ldap-server
    url="ldap://ldap.example.com:53389/dc=springframework,dc=org" />

我强烈建议您从一个有效的示例开始,该示例指向并嵌入LDAP实例,然后再指向您的生产LDAP服务器。您需要调整的几项决定是要执行基于bind authentication还是password comparison的身份验证。您还需要确保调整设置,使其与您指向的LDAP服务器的LDAP模式保持一致。

© www.soinside.com 2019 - 2024. All rights reserved.